Dhaamu and Janagaraj appeared together in 3 Tamil films between 1995 and 2001. Their highest-rated collaboration was Piriyadha Varam Vendum (2001 — 7.5/10). Films span Baashha (1995) through Piriyadha Varam Vendum (2001).
